在Web3快速发展的今天,越来越多的用户开始接触和使用基于区块链的应用(DApp、钱包、DAO工具等),来自欧(Oyi)生态的Web3产品因其简洁的设计和高效的功能,受到不少开发者和用户的青睐,部分用户在使用过程中可能会遇到界面字体显示不理想的问题——比如默认字体不支持中文、显示为乱码,或字体样式不符合中文阅读习惯,本文将以“Oyi欧Web3”为例,详细介绍如何修改界面字体,实现中文字体的优化显示,帮助用户获得更流畅的本地化体验。

为什么需要修改Oyi欧Web3的中文字体?

Web3应用的界面字体通常由开发者预设,但不同地区、不同语言对字体的适配需求差异较大,对于中文用户而言,常见的问题包括:

  1. 字体缺失:部分Web3应用默认使用英文字体(如Arial、Roboto等),这类字体对中文的笔画支持不足,可能导致文字显示为方框或乱码;
  2. 阅读体验差:即使能显示中文,英文字体的字重、字间距可能不符合中文排版习惯,影响阅读流畅度;
  3. 个性化需求:部分用户更倾向于使用自己熟悉的中文字体(如微软雅黑、思源黑体等),以提升界面亲和力。

掌握Oyi欧Web3的中文字体修改方法,不仅能解决显示问题,还能根据个人偏好优化使用体验。

Oyi欧Web3中文字体修改方法(分场景指南)

根据用户的使用场景(浏览器端、钱包App、开发者工具等),修改字体的方式略有不同,以下是几种常见场景下的操作步骤:

场景1:浏览器端访问Oyi欧Web3应用(如DApp、官网)

大多数Web3应用基于网页开发,用户通过浏览器(Chrome、Firefox、Edge等)访问,此时可通过浏览器设置或开发者工具临时修改字体,具体步骤如下:

方法①:浏览器“无障碍设置”修改默认字体

  1. 打开浏览器设置:以Chrome为例,点击右上角“⋮”→“设置”→“辅助功能”;
  2. 修改字体:在“字体大小”选项下方,找到“自定义字体”按钮,将“标准字体”“ Serif字体”“Sans-serif字体”均设置为支持中文的字体(如“微软雅黑”“思源黑体”“苹方”等);
  3. 刷新页面:重新加载Oyi欧Web3应用界面,字体将自动应用新的中文字体样式。

方法②:使用浏览器插件(Stylus)自定义CSS

若想针对特定网站(如Oyi欧DApp)修改字体,可安装浏览器插件“Stylus”(支持Chrome、Firefox等):

  1. 安装插件:在浏览器应用商店搜索“Stylus”并安装;
  2. 添加自定义样式:打开Oyi欧Web3应用页面,点击浏览器工具栏的Stylus图标→“为此网址编写样式”;
  3. 输入CSS代码:在代码框中输入以下命令(以“微软雅黑”为例):
    * {
      font-family: "Microsoft YaHei", "微软雅黑", sans-serif !important;
    }

    “*”表示作用于页面所有元素,“!important”确保样式优先级覆盖默认字体;

  4. 保存并刷新:点击“保存”图标,刷新页面后即可看到中文字体效果。

场景2:Oyi欧官方钱包App(移动端/桌面端)

若使用Oyi欧官方钱包(如Oyi Wallet),字体修改可能需要依赖App本身的设置或系统级调整:

方法①:检查App内置语言/字体设置

部分Web3钱包会提供“语言”或“显示”选项,切换为中文后,可能会自动适配中文字体,具体路径可参考:

  • 打开Oyi钱包→“设置”→“通用设置”→“语言”(选择“简体中文”);
  • 若有“字体”选项,可直接选择“系统默认”或指定的中文字体(如“苹方”“小米兰亭”等)。

方法②:修改手机/电脑系统字体

若App无字体设置选项,可通过修改系统字体间接影响钱包显示(需设备支持):

  • 手机端(iOS/Android):进入“设置”→“显示”→“字体”,选择系统中已安装的中文字体(部分系统需自行下载字体包);
  • 桌面端(Windows/macOS)
    • Windows:设置→个性化→字体,安装中文字体(如“思源黑体”)后,在“高级显示设置”中修改“文本项目”的默认字体;
    • macOS:系统设置→字体,管理已安装字体,新字体会自动适配应用。

场景3:开发者场景(修改Oyi欧Web3项目源码)

若你是Oyi欧Web3项目的开发者,或基于其生态开发DApp,可通过修改源码实现字体自定义:

步骤1:选择合适的中文字体

推荐使用开源、免费且支持多语言的中文字体,如:

  • 思源黑体(Adobe开发,支持中日韩,多种字重);
  • Noto Sans SC(Google开发,覆盖Unicode中文字符,无版权风险);
  • 阿里巴巴普惠体(免费商用,适合界面设计)。

步骤2:在项目中引入字体

  • 本地引入:将字体文件(如.ttf.woff格式)放入项目assets/fonts目录,通过CSS引用:
    @font-face {
      font-family: 'Noto Sans SC';
      src: url('./assets/fonts/NotoSansSC-Regular.woff2') format('woff2');
      font-weight: normal;
      font-style: normal;
    }
  • CDN引入:通过公共CDN加载字体(如Google Fonts):
    <link href="https://fonts.googleapis.com/css2?family=Noto Sans SC:wght@400;500;700&display=swap" rel="stylesheet">

步骤3:全局或局部应用字体

在项目的全局CSS(如index.cssApp.css)中设置默认字体:

body, html, .root {
  font-family: 'Noto Sans SC', 'Microsoft YaHei', sans-serif;
}

若需针对特定组件修改,可在组件样式中单独指定:

.oyi-component {
  font-family: '思源黑体', sans-serif;
}

注意事项与常见问题

  1. 字体兼容性:确保选择的字体目标平台(Web/移动端/桌面端)支持,例如.woff2格式适合网页,.ttf适合移动端;
  2. 字体加载性能:大型字体文件可能影响页面加载速度,建议使用字体子集(仅包含常用中文字符)或CDN加速;
  3. 版权问题:商用场景需选择可免费商用的字体(如思源系列、Noto系列、阿里巴巴普惠体),避免侵权;
  4. 缓存清理:若修改后字体未更新,可尝试清除浏览器缓存或强制刷新页面(Ctrl F5)。

无论是普通用户还是开发者,修改Oyi欧Web3的中文字体都可以显著提升本地化使用体验,通过浏览器设置、插件、系统调整或源码修改,用户可以根据自身需求灵活适配中文字体,随着Web3应用的全球化发展,相信更多项目会内置更完善的中文字体支持,但在那之前,掌握这些手动修改方法将帮助用户更自由地探索Web3世界。